Diablo 4 Season 4 March of the Goblins Explained (How to Claim Free Gifts)

Time to channel your inner Goblin Slayer

It’s been a long year for Diablo 4 with plenty of ups and downs, and to celebrate, Blizzard is holding an event in Diablo 4 Season 4 called March of the Goblins. It’s currently live now and will run from June 6 to June 13, 2024 (with a Part 2 extension until June 20). During that duration, do prepare to be showered with gifts. These can range from in-game activities to free cosmetics. So, in the spirit of the Diablo 4 anniversary event, here’s how you can claim these gifts and what the March of the Goblins is all about.

How Does the March of the Goblins Event Work?

Diablo 4 March of the Goblins art
Image Source: Blizzard Entertainment via The Nerd Stash

As you might have guessed, this anniversary event for Diablo 4 is centered around the in-game Treasure Goblins. You have to slay them while they’re fleeing so you can reap some unusually bloated rewards.

With the March of the Goblins Event, you’ll be encountering these Treasure Goblins more frequently. They will also drop additional loot (more than usual), and you’ll encounter several of them at a time. To hunt down these anniversary Treasure Goblins, make sure to look for the following in-game:

  • Greed Shrines

Activating Greed Shrines in-game might summon several Treasure Goblins in the March of the Goblin Event in Diablo 4 now up until June 13, 2024.

So be on the lookout and if you’ve been complaining the Greed Shrines are underwhelming, well, now they’re temporarily better.

Other Boosts & Gifts for the D4 Anniversary Event

Apart from the Treasure Goblins, there are also several other gifts during Diablo 4‘s anniversary events. These will help greatly in leveling up or making your characters look cooler.

  • Mother’s Blessing – The good old Experience buff is back and will now give a 25 percent Experience boost and a 50 percent multiplicative Gold boost. This buff will last from June 6 to June 20, 2024.
  • Free Cosmetics – It’s not clear yet what these cosmetics will be, but the game will give you one for free for each day of the anniversary event. So be sure to check Tejal’s shop daily from June 6 to June 12, 2024. If you miss that window, you’ll get a chance to claim all of these cosmetics again on June 20, 2024.
  • Legendary 5-Star Gem Gift – Gems are harder to craft now, so the game is giving some of them for free. Starting June 13, 2024, you can start claiming this gift in-game until June 20, 2024.

If you’ve been itching to start a new character this season, now’s your chance, as leveling up will be faster than ever.
